Ingredients (Original Text):

dehydrated potato 52%, sunflower oil, starches (wheat and potato), glucose syrup, natural flavor (contains milk), emulsifier: mono - and diglycerides of fatty acids, rapeseed oil, salt,

Nutritional Information

Dipster contains 496 calories per 100g, with 4g of protein, 25g of fat, and 62g of carbohydrates (4g of which is sugar). The high carbohydrate content further confirms that this product is not suitable for a ketogenic diet.
